Output 576bbeeea21c90fbac837af508516f9d88e662f8659cfa952448ef0e3a164425:1

value
1450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d898b45b50fc2caba4d68e7a7637006f5955af4 OP_EQUAL
address
3EbPyKSYXTXhByT59itsDfMCMcHQQm5HVZ
transaction
576bbeeea21c90fbac837af508516f9d88e662f8659cfa952448ef0e3a164425
spent
true